Issues with test framework against OpenSSL 3.2
Hello all,

I've successfully compiled apache 2.4.58 against OpenSSL 3.2, but I see
lot's of issues when running the test suite.

My first guess are the changes in 3.2 regarding the way certificates are
generated (from the changelog at
https://github.com/openssl/openssl/blob/openssl-3.2.0/NEWS.md):

* The x509, ca, and req apps now always produce X.509v3 certificates.

Also, other potential incompatible issues metioned there are:

* The default SSL/TLS security level has been changed from 1 to 2.
* Subject or issuer names in X.509 objects are now displayed as UTF-8
strings by default.

Re: Issues with test framework against OpenSSL 3.2 [ In reply to ]
Hi all,

I finally found a solution that passes all tests, but this should really be revised by someone else.

Apache::Test module expects x509v1 certificates to be created by default. As of OpenSSL 3.2, the parameter/app "-x509" generates v3 certificates and this makes the testsuite to fail. The solution is to use the new parameter "-x509v1", but unfortunately this doesn't work with previous versions of OpenSSL, therefore we need to use it conditionally.

I was able to patch the perl module Apache::Test (note: I have zero idea about Perl) to circumvent this issue and everything seems to work, but I guess some expert should look into this to find a proper fix. For now, the following patch can be used against TestSSLCA.pm:


Index: httpd-2.4.58/httpd-framework/Apache-Test/lib/Apache/TestSSLCA.pm
===================================================================
--- httpd-2.4.58.orig/httpd-framework/Apache-Test/lib/Apache/TestSSLCA.pm
+++ httpd-2.4.58/httpd-framework/Apache-Test/lib/Apache/TestSSLCA.pm
@@ -326,8 +326,20 @@ sub new_ca {
join ':', dn_oneline('client_snakeoil'),
$basic_auth_password);

- openssl req => "-new -x509 -keyout $cakey -out $cacert $days",
- config('ca');
+ if (Apache::Test::normalize_vstring($version) >=
+ Apache::Test::normalize_vstring("3.2.0"))
+ {
+ # since OpenSSL 3.2 "-x509" flag generates v3 certificates
+ # by default. A new specific flag "-x509v1" was introduced
+ # (and previous versions don't have that flag available)
+ openssl req => "-new -x509v1 -keyout $cakey -out $cacert $days",
+ config('ca');
+ }
+ else
+ {
+ openssl req => "-new -x509 -keyout $cakey -out $cacert $days",
+ config('ca');
+ }

export_cert('ca'); #useful for importing into IE
}


If some expert can look into this it would be greatly appreciated. I'm not sure this is the 100% correct solution.

Re: Re: Issues with test framework against OpenSSL 3.2 [ In reply to ]
> > The key here is the "unknown ca", failing the handshake, either because
> > the trust chain is broken somehow or the certs need to be generated now
> > in a different way with OpenSSL 3.2.

I looked at ./t/conf/ssl/ca/asf/certs/ca.crt on the last system I ran
the framework on, and it seems to be missing the most "basic" (pun
intended) CA extensions. Can you try getting it to create a CA cert
[v3] with a critical Basic Constraints and isCA: TRUE?
